Arrow Electronics has been recognised by Bourns as its highest performing volume distributor for 2022 in Europe, Middle East and Africa (EMEA).

The award was presented at the recent electronica exhibition in Munich. Arrow helped Bourns expand its business significantly during the past year and has also increased the value of new designs won.

The companies have worked together to support customers across sectors including automotive, industrial, consumer and communications, with products ranging from sensors and circuit protection solutions to magnetic components and modules.

“Bourns relies heavily on our long-standing distribution sales relationships for many reasons, including the excellent technical support, flexible supply chain logistics, and willingness to stock inventory so that we can support the shortest lead times possible for our mutual customers,” said Ferdinand Leicher, vice president of EMEA sales at Bourns.
